Airbnb friendly building! Beautifully remodeled 2-bedroom, 2-bath residence at Sian Ocean Residences, offering 1,237 square feet of bright beachfront living in the heart of Hollywood Beach. This ocean-view condo features premium porcelain flooring throughout, a sleek updated kitchen with granite countertops, modern cabinetry and backsplash, and fully remodeled bathrooms with high-end finishes, including a double-sink vanity and frameless shower door. Located in a resort-style oceanfront building, residents enjoy amenities including a pool, fitness center, valet parking, business center, entertainment room, and beachside conveniences. The building’s rental-friendly policy makes this an attractive option for both personal use and income potential, subject to association and local requirements. Perfectly positioned near Hollywood Beach, the Broadwalk, beachfront restaurants, shopping, water sports, live music, Gulfstream Park, Aventura, and major South Florida destinations.
